If Variable Costs are £2.50 per unit and you make 300 what are Total Variable Costs?
|
£750
|
|
If Variable Costs are £0.75 per unit and you make 100 what are Total Variable Costs?
|
£75
|
|
If Variable Costs are £3.25 per unit and you make 200 what are Total Variable Costs?
|
£650
|
|
Fixed Costs = £10,000
Variable Costs = £2 per unit Amount produced = 500 What are Total Costs? |
£11,000
|
|
Fixed Costs = £2,000
Variable Costs = £4 per unit Amount produced = 200 What are Total Costs? |
£2,800
|
|
Fixed Costs = £5,000
Variable Costs = £1.50 per unit Amount produced = 400 What are Total Costs? |
£5,600
|
|
Your sell your products at £1.50 and on Wednesday gain sales of 300.
What's your revenue? |
£450
|
|
Your sell your products at £3.50 and on Tuesday gain sales of 250.
What's your revenue? |
£875
|
|
Your sell your products at £4 and on Friday gain sales of 700.
What's your revenue? |
£2800
|
|
Your sell your products at £1.50 and on Wednesday gain sales of 300. You have total costs of £200.
What's your profit? |
£250
|
|
Your sell your products at £3.50 and on Tuesday gain sales of 250. You have total costs of £900.
What's your profit? |
-£25
|
|
Your sell your products at £4 and on Friday gain sales of 700. You have total costs of £1500.
What's your profit? |
£1300
|
|
Fixed Costs = £300
Variable Costs = £2 Selling Price = £5 and you sell 200 What's your profit? |
£300
|
|
Fixed Costs = £400
Variable Costs = £4 Selling Price = £6 and you sell 500 What's your profit? |
£600
|
|
Fixed Costs = £1000
Variable Costs = £1.50 Selling Price = £4 and you sell 300 What's your profit? |
-£250
